How Magnesium Supports the Sleep-Wake Cycle

Magnesium influences various processes in the body that contribute to restful sleep. It works behind the scenes to improve the quality of rest by calming the nervous system and balancing brain activity. 

Stress, Cortisol & Insomnia 

When stress levels rise, the body produces more cortisol—the “stress hormone”—which can disrupt your ability to fall asleep or stay asleep. 

Magnesium helps by lowering cortisol levels, helping you relax, and reducing stress-induced wakefulness. For those who wake up feeling alert in the middle of the night, magnesium can provide much-needed relief. 

Muscle Relaxation and Night-Time Calm 

Muscle cramps, twitches, and tension are common culprits that interfere with sleep. Magnesium’s role in muscle function ensures relaxation, preventing nighttime discomfort. 

This allows your body to recover more deeply during sleep, leaving you feeling refreshed and restored in the morning. 

Why Magnesium Glycinate Is Best for Sleep Support 

Among the various forms of magnesium, magnesium glycinate is the top choice for promoting deep, restorative sleep. Its unique combination of magnesium and glycine, a calming amino acid, makes it both effective and gentle on the body. 

Glycine + Magnesium = Deep Calm 

When paired with glycine, magnesium glycinate works to soothe the nervous system and relax muscles. Glycine further aids in slowing brain activity, helping you transition from wakefulness to restful sleep with ease. 

Together, they function as a potent duo for reducing anxiety and promoting mental and physical calm. 

Gentle on the Gut, Easy on the Body 

Magnesium glycinate is highly absorbable, allowing the body to maximize its benefits without causing digestive upset. 

Unlike some other forms of magnesium, it’s unlikely to lead to loose stools and is safe for nightly use. Additionally, it doesn’t create dependency or leave you feeling groggy the next day.

Other Forms of Magnesium and Their Roles in Sleep 

While magnesium glycinate is the preferred choice for sleep, other forms of magnesium also offer unique benefits. However, not all are equally suited for nighttime support. 

Magnesium Threonate

Magnesium threonate is specifically designed to cross the blood-brain barrier, making it highly effective at calming an overactive mind. 

It’s particularly helpful for individuals with cognitive overload or racing thoughts that prevent sleep. This form may also enhance dream recall and overall brain health

Magnesium Citrate

Primarily known for its role in promoting digestive regularity, magnesium citrate can indirectly affect sleep by improving gut health. However, it provides only mild benefits for rest and is best avoided by individuals prone to loose stools. 

Magnesium Malate & Oxide

Magnesium malate is often used for daytime energy and muscle recovery, making it less suitable for nighttime relaxation. Magnesium oxide, on the other hand, has low bioavailability and offers little direct support for sleep. 

Both forms are generally less effective for improving rest. 

When and How to Take Magnesium for Best Sleep Results 

Ideal Timing for Magnesium 

The best time to take magnesium for sleep is 1–2 hours before bedtime. This gives your body enough time to absorb the nutrients and start relaxing. 

Consider incorporating magnesium into your nighttime rituals, such as reading, stretching, or practicing mindfulness, to enhance its effectiveness. 

Getting the Right Dose 

Most adults benefit from a dose between 200–400mg per day, but individual needs can vary based on age, stress levels, and overall health. 

Starting with a lower dose and adjusting as needed under the guidance of a pharmacist is recommended to ensure safety and efficacy.
